Fri, 17 May 2013 13:52:28 -0700 The Houston Astros are open to discussing a contract extension for 2B Jose Altuve.
Fri, 17 May 2013 13:50:17 -0700 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ve (jaw) will return from the bereavement list Saturday, May 18, and INF Jake Elmore will return to Triple-A Oklahoma City. Fantasy Tip: Altuve has been one of the team's consistent bright spots on offense and should be owned in all leagues. Get him back in your lineups for this weekend.
Tue, 14 May 2013 09:17:54 -0700 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ve (jaw) said he fully intended to play Tuesday, May 14, after suffering a subluxed jaw Monday, May 13. He'll have to miss at least the next two days, though, after being placed on the bereavement list. Fantasy Tip: Altuve could miss up to seven days on the bereavement list, and it's unknown how long he'll be away from the team. The good news is that his jaw wasn't seriously injured. Marwin Gonzalez and Ronny Cedeno are expected to be the starting middle infield tandem with Altuve out.
Tue, 14 May 2013 08:26:18 -0700 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ve was placed on the bereavement list after the death of his grandmother. INF Jake Elmore was recalled from Triple-A Oklahoma City. Fantasy Tip: Altuve can miss 3-7 games while he's on the bereavment list. Try to weather the storm this week.
Mon, 13 May 2013 17:44:45 -0700 Updating a previous report,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ve (jaw) left the team's game Monday, May 13, with a subluxed jaw. Fantasy Tip: A sublexed jaw is a partial dislocation of the jaw. There was no update on how long Altuve will be out, so watch for updates in the next couple of days.
Mon, 13 May 2013 16:40:03 -0700 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ve (jaw) left the game early after colliding with OF Jimmy Paredes while trying to catch a pop-up Monday, May 13. Fantasy Tip: It's unclear what Altuve's exact injury was, but he was adjusting his jaw when he left the field accompanied by a trainer. Keep tabs on his status tonight and tomorrow morning.
Thu, 18 Apr 2013 11:46:12 -0700 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ve recorded his third three-hit game Wednesday, April 17, and he hit .385 (15-for-39) during the team's nine-game road trip. Fantasy Tip: Altuve remains one of the only consistent offensive players for fantasy purposes playing in Houston right now. He makes enough contact to contribute a solid batting average, but don't expect many RBIs or runs if the rest of the offensive is stagnant.
Wed, 17 Apr 2013 19:38:14 -0700 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ve had three more hits Wednesday, April 17, against the Oakland Athletics, and he finished with a run scored, RBI and stolen base. Fantasy Tip: Altuve has already racked up three or more hits in three games this season, and he wrapped up the nine-game road trip with 15 hits in 39 at-bats (.385). He remains a must-start in all leagues.
Wed, 20 Mar 2013 17:00:13 -0700 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ve is locked into the leadoff spot this year. He's the only starter locked into a lineup spot.
Tue, 19 Mar 2013 14:11:49 -0700 Houston Astros 2B Jose Altuve went 3-for-4 with three singles Tuesday, March 19, and is hitting .356 this spring. C Jason Castro went 2-for-3 with a home run and is hitting .462 with five long balls and 11 RBIs. Both players appear to be in peak midseason form at the moment. Fantasy Tip: Spring training results should be taken with a grain of salt, as always, but Castro's results are especially nice and suggest that he's completely healthy after dealing with knee injuries in the past that hampered his production. Altuve will be an excellent source for stolen bases at arguably the thinnest position on the diamond.
